St Andrew’s Cathedral

A Catholic cathedral in Scotland’s West End, serving as the seat of the Bishop of Dunkeld and the spiritual centre of the Diocese of Dunkeld.

At a glance

St Andrew’s Cathedral stands in Dundee’s West End as a working Catholic place of worship. It functions as the mother church of the Diocese of Dunkeld, part of the Province of St Andrews and Edinburgh. The cathedral’s primary role is as the official seat of the Bishop of Dunkeld, making it the ecclesiastical heart of the diocese.

History

The cathedral serves the Catholic community of Dundee and the wider diocese. Since May 2024, Andrew McKenzie has held the position of Bishop of Dunkeld. The cathedral’s establishment and development reflect the growth of Catholic worship in Scotland.
